<h3><a class="title-link" name="automation-basics" href="#automation-basics"></a> Automation basics</h3>
|
||
|
||
<p>Before you can go ahead and create your own automations, it’s important to learn the basics. To explore the basics, let’s have a look at the following example home automation rule:</p>
|
||
|
||
<div class="language-text highlighter-rouge"><pre class="highlight"><code>(trigger) When Paulus arrives home
|
||
(condition) and it is after sunset:
|
||
(action) Turn the lights in the living room on
|
||
</code></pre>
|
||
</div>
|
||
|
||
<p>The example consists of three different parts: a trigger, a condition and an action.</p>
|
||
|
||
<p>The first line is the trigger of the automation rule. Triggers describe events that should trigger the automation rule. In this case it is a person arriving home, which can be observed in Home Assistant by observing the state of Paulus changing from ‘not_home’ to ‘home’.</p>
|
||
|
||
<p>The second line is the condition part of the automation rule. Conditions are optional tests that can limit an automation rule to only work in your specific use cases. A condition will test against the current state of the system. This includes the current time, devices, people and other things like the sun. In this case we only want to act when the sun has set.</p>
|
||
|
||
<p>The third part is the action which will be performed when a rule is triggered and all conditions are met.For example, it can turn a light on, set the temperature on your thermostat or activate a scene.</p>
|
||
|
||
<p class="note">
|
||
The difference between a condition and a trigger can be confusing as they are very similar. Triggers look at the actions, while conditions look at the results: turning a light on vs a light being on.

<h3><a class="title-link" name="exploring-the-internal-state" href="#exploring-the-internal-state"></a> Exploring the internal state</h3>
|
||
|
||
<p>Automation rules interact directly with the internal state of Home Assistant so you’ll need to familiarize yourself with it. Home Assistant exposes it’s current state via the developer tools which are available at the bottom of the sidebar in the frontend. The <img src="/images/screenshots/developer-tool-states-icon.png" class="no-shadow" height="38" /> icon will show all currently available states. An entity can be anything. A light, a switch, a person and even the sun. A state consists of the following parts:</p>
|
||
|
||
<table>
|
||
<thead>
|
||
<tr>
|
||
<th>Name</th>
|
||
<th>Description</th>
|
||
<th>Example</th>
|
||
</tr>
|
||
</thead>
|
||
<tbody>
|
||
<tr>
|
||
<td>Entity ID</td>
|
||
<td>Unique identifier for the entity.</td>
|
||
<td><code class="highlighter-rouge">light.kitchen</code></td>
|
||
</tr>
|
||
<tr>
|
||
<td>State</td>
|
||
<td>The current state of the device.</td>
|
||
<td><code class="highlighter-rouge">home</code></td>
|
||
</tr>
|
||
<tr>
|
||
<td>Attributes</td>
|
||
<td>Extra data related to the device and/or current state.</td>
|
||
<td><code class="highlighter-rouge">brightness</code></td>
|
||
</tr>
|
||
</tbody>
|
||
</table>
|
||
|
||
<p>State changes can be used as the source of triggers and the current state can be used in conditions.</p>
|
||
|
||
<p>Actions are all about calling services. To explore the available services open the <img src="/images/screenshots/developer-tool-services-icon.png" class="no-shadow" height="38" /> Services developer tool. Services allow to change anything. For example turn on a light, run a script or enable a scene. Each service has a domain and a name. For example the service <code class="highlighter-rouge">light.turn_on</code> is capable of turning on any light in your system. Services can be passed parameters to for example tell which device to turn on or what color to use.</p>
